Implicit Leadership Theories
Personal assumptions about the traits and abilities that characterize an ideal organizational leader.
Socialization
The process by which individuals learn and adopt the norms, customs, values, and behaviors appropriate to their society or social group.
Influence Outcome
The result of actions or strategies designed to affect the decisions, behaviors, or perceptions of others within an organizational or social context.
Commitment
The state or quality of being dedicated to a cause, activity, or job; wholehearted dedication.
